The gladiator is a 2009 novel isbn 0755327780 by simon scarrow, the ninth book in the eagle series, where we see the return of macro and cato, this time up against a ruthless gladiator in the island of crete after their ship is damaged by a tidal wave on their way to rome. Gladiator is a series of historical fiction novels for young adults by simon scarrow set in ancient rome in the years before the fall of the roman republic. The books tell the story of marcus cornelius primus, a young gladiator and street fighter caught up in the dramatic events unfolding as rome descends into civil war and chaos titles in series.
